About the Role

We are currently seeking an experienced Customer Service Advisor (CSA) to join our Customer Care Centre team on a permanent part-time basis (30.4 hours a week over four days), Tuesday – Friday.

Reporting to the Team Leader – Customer Care, the Customer Service Advisor (CSA) is a valued member of our Housing Operations team, delivering professional, customer-focused services to tenants, customers and service partners. As the first point of contact for housing and tenancy enquiries, you will manage a high volume of phone calls using a first contact resolution approach, taking ownership of enquiries and resolving them wherever possible.

Beyond providing exceptional customer service, this role is responsible for key operational functions that directly support the delivery of housing services. These include coordinating tenant selection for vacant properties and undertaking twice-yearly bulk rent reviews across our tenancy portfolio. This is a diverse and rewarding role that combines customer engagement, sound decision-making and operational administration.
